What is Coving? - Coving is an architectural element, meaning the curved, concave material that's used to cover and soften the angles where walls meet ceilings within a building. You will find coving and ornate mouldings made from extruded PVC, plaster, gyproc, duropolymer, hardwood, expanded polystyrene, polyurethane, plastic and MDF.

Deciding on materials is just the beginning, next you'll want to pick out a shape from options like Edwardian, egg and dart, cyma recta, ovolo, Victorian, art deco, dentil, step, cavetto and ogee (or cyma reversa).

Polyurethane Coving Ruskington
Providing a very professional finish once it is in position, polyurethane coving is both light and easy to install and is far more robust than the frequently used polystyrene substitute. You can save additional time by using polyurethane coving, because it is typically pre-primed and readily prepared for painting. Offered in a selection of designs and sizes including step, bead step, astragal, ogee step, rope and plain, polyurethane coving is easy to paint, versatile, water resistant, recyclable and durable.
Plaster Cornice Refurbishment
Plaster cornice restoration plays a crucial role in maintaining the visual appeal of a building's interior. The junction between a building's ceilings and walls is decorated with ornamental molding known as cornices, which can be damaged by moisture, accidental impact or general wear and tear.
Refurbishing a plaster cornice calls for a skilled tradesperson who can accurately evaluate the extent of the damage and develop an appropriate restoration plan. To repair a plaster cornice, the usual process involves cleaning the affected area, removing loosened or damaged plaster, and filling the gaps with new plaster. Skilled craftspeople can also replicate intricate patterns and designs to ensure that the repaired cornice matches the original features.
The safety and structural integrity of a property can be jeopardised by not repairing damaged cornices, which may lead to further deterioration. Therefore, it's crucial to seek specialist help for any plaster cornice repair work. In listed buildings where maintaining original features is essential, a well-maintained cornice can enhance the building's visual appearance while preserving its historical integrity.
What's the Difference Between Cornice & Coving?
A question that we are commonly asked by confused folks in Ruskington, is "What is the difference between coving and cornice?" The response that you'll possibly not be expecting, is that they are fundamentally the same. The principal distinction, if you have to make one, is that cornices are very fancy, whilst covings are comparatively simple in design. In Ruskington in the post-war period, the term coving was originally used for a plain "C" shaped moulding that was extremely popular at that time. Cornices, in contrast, are usually exceptionally complex mouldings that must be cut and put up by a specialist craftsman in Ruskington if they are to be installed properly.
